Stackdriver metrics github
Stackdriver metrics github
Stackdriver metrics github. 10. Saved searches Use saved searches to filter your results more quickly Jan 25, 2022 · Community Note. Some time I've got all the metrics, some time just some of them and some times none. A Prometheus exporter for Google Stackdriver Monitoring metrics. I'd expect to see values of those metrics. process=false management. Stackdriver has Logging and Monitoring products. net. yaml. Mar 16, 2020 · Please read Tom's post on down to my post in the previous reported bug which was support more resource types and while we can set another one, all writing of metrics then fails to GCP. Perfmon service. no service hitting this service, it is able to send metrics to Stackdriver. empty(), null, null, Meter. 3. Stackdriver Kubernetes Monitoring is a new Stackdriver feature that more tightly integrates with GKE to better show you key stats about your cluster and the workloads and services running in it. Cloud Run based API to simplify Stackdriver customer metric creation - GitHub - mchmarny/stackdriver-metrics-api: Cloud Run based API to simplify Stackdriver customer metric creation Aug 23, 2019 · the current implementation of stackdriver_exporter doesn't add timestamp on metrics. We want the istio metrics on Stackdriver hence we are trying to use stackdriver adapter. New errors on Agones Controller logs. Stackdriver has 28 repositories available. custom_metrics key (string, required) Specify field name in your log to send to Stackdriver. Aug 3, 2018 · These SLI metrics can be used in Stackdriver Monitoring dashboards, along with other relevant metrics for your applications, to help speed up your operations teams and their root-case Jan 31, 2024 · Custom Metrics - Stackdriver Adapter is an implementation of Custom Metrics API and External Metrics API using Stackdriver as a backend. If you are using ts-bridge to write metrics to a different Stackdriver project from the one it's running in, you will need to grant roles/monitoring. ", Aug 15, 2022 · You signed in with another tab or window. 22. According to the current docs for Stackdriver Monitoring only these resource types support custom metrics: aws_ec2_instance; dataflow_job; gce_instance; gke Boilerplate Code for Implementations of k8s. What happened instead? duplicated response/graph. enable. Jul 17, 2020 · You signed in with another tab or window. See also prom-pushgateway for a library that will expose legacy Stackdriver custom metrics for scraping by Prometheus. If you can't find the metric or there is no data, prometheus-to-sd is not pushing your metrics to Stackdriver. ingestMetricsStackdriver(body, cb) - cache the metrics contained in the legacy stackdriver format metrics upload string; reportMetrics() - average the cached metrics, and return a prom-client formatted metrics report string. 0 Manually using helm on GKE. What happened instead? The y-axis scale is off and the buckets do not seem to display Nov 15, 2019 · It fail to create the regional metrics since we can't specify the scope of the metric and it supposes that the metric is per-group. Followed the steps provided in this page but the istio Oct 3, 2018 · I have some user-defined metrics in stackdriver (in particular, for dataflow) that I am having trouble exporting. Jun 23, 2020 · stackdriver-exporter 0. metrics. The sidecar batches up to 200 timeseries per request (200 is the limit imposed by the Google Cloud Monitoring API ). Followed below steps but the metrics are not showing on Stackdriver Monitoring - Created GKE cluster with beloe oauth s Contribute to renovate-bot/GoogleCloudPlatform-_-stackdriver-metrics-export development by creating an account on GitHub. Dec 31, 2019 · $ kubectl api-versions | grep metrics. Sign up for a free GitHub account Saved searches Use saved searches to filter your results more quickly project (string, required) Set your Stackdriver project id. io/v1beta1 metrics. "monitoring. HorizontalPodAutoscaler for external metrics from PubSub - GitHub - marekaf/gke-hpa-stackdriver-pubsub: HorizontalPodAutoscaler for external metrics from PubSub This repo contains the Stackdriver. io/v1beta1 custom. io/v1beta2 external. IncrCounter should be creating a metric of type cumulative. githubuser Sep 20, 2018 · You signed in with another tab or window. But AFAICK, when deployed on GKE, the adapter only exposes metrics from the same project the GKE cluster is in. Cache. We want the istio metrics on Stackdriver Monitoring on GCP. stackdriver-gke-custom-metrics. Dec 3, 2018 · In this post, you’ll find some tips and tricks for using Stackdriver monitoring, including detailed explanations on how to effectively use the metrics model, how to build the right chart for a Deploy the App Engine apps Run gcloud app create if you don't already have an App Engine app in your project and remove the line service: list-metrics from app. Mar 12, 2019 · A fix for most of the issues noted in Stackdriver#104 - update targets. Buffer chunks are parsed to generate metrics based on configured criteria which are then pushed to the Stackdriver V1 (pre-Google) API.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. if a timestamp is not added to metrics, Prometheus adds the scrape timestamp on the metrics scraped from /metrics endpoint on stackdriver_exporter. Since the OTel metrics API/SDK isn't stable yet, our opentelemetry metrics exporter can't be stable, so the collector still uses the opencensus exporter. 4. metrics as counters instead of a gauge #168 [FEATURE] Add web. Nov 15, 2018 · Hello, I encounter some issue to grab the storage metrics. That could help us avoid reintroducing this issue in the future and make sure it stays fixed. Go to the Stackdriver UI and log into your account. Its purpose is to enable pod autoscaling based on Stackdriver custom metrics. stackdriver_metrics. But as soon as i switch the traffic to this service i. 5. Exports KrakenD metrics and traces to InfluxDB, Prometheus, Zipkin, Jaeger, Xray, StackDriver, Datadog and Logger - krakend/krakend-opencensus GCP Stackdriver Metrics gRPC implementation . 9. 2) fails to start. yaml This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. Get() to treat metrics with names prefixed with the value of the `--stackdriver. recorded-metric-prefix` flag (default: `recorded_`) as recorded metrics Stackdriver has thousands of build-in metrics to monitor everything from Kubernetes cluster to database or storage. The full stacktrace is the following: com. Nov 23, 2022 · Hi! I have the exactly same issue and it appeared suddenly about the same period. googleap Mar 8, 2019 · Hi, I'm using micrometer version 1. GceConfig, rateInterval time. net library and the Hudl. To review, open the file in an editor that reveals hidden Unicode characters. Nov 13, 2018 · Even though you may be exporting your metrics to Stackdriver right now, by using dot separated names for metric names and tag keys, your metrics are portable now to other monitoring systems that don't follow Stackdriver's opinions. Aug 10, 2021 · Hi! I just started using this package for some custom metrics and was very disappointed to find that counters are incorrectly created in stackdriver as gauges. When the application is running in isolation i. Aug 13, 2019 · By default, Prometheus collects all the metrics exported by your application, and the Stackdriver integration sends everything that Prometheus collects to Stackdriver. Nov 13, 2023 · I'd like to see if there is any way we can effectively test the behavior locally with a stub of the stackdriver metrics service. ; Note: The default service account for App Engine has the project Editor permission. /stackdriver_exporter <flags> From source. What was the expected result? A heatmap similar to that displayed in Stackdriver metrics with the same display parameters. gax. 8-gke. What did you do? Try to graph user-metrics created using logs-based metrics. #173 [ENHANCEMENT] Make Stackdriver main collector more library-friendly #157 Apr 23, 2021 · Alternatively we could look at adding a CustomResourceDefinition for a StackdriverMetric which would support some fields such as the stackdriverMetricName, this way we could have an optional way of specifying more complex stackdriver metrics to use on HPA's. I've started it with just storage and verbose output STACKDRIVER_EXPORTER_MONITORING_METRICS_ Simple utility combining Cloud Run and Stackdriver metrics to drain JSON messages from PubSub topic into BigQuery table - GitHub - mchmarny/pubsub-to-bigquery-pump: Simple utility combining Cloud R Mar 27, 2019 · management. This example how to push custom metrics from a container running on GKE (Google Kubernetes Engine) to Google Stackdriver. 0. Included in the new feature is functionality to import, as native Stackdriver metrics, metrics from pods with Prometheus endpoints. Jun 22, 2022 · Hello, I have stackdriver-metrics-adapter (v2. What OS are you running grafana on? GKE. RELEASE. Event exporter exports Kubernetes events to Stackdriver Logging, and prometheus-to-sd container exports metrics about exporting events to Stackdriver Monitoring. Make sure that:--source flag is in a corect format: Various services can be monitored by Stackdriver and we can also set alerts and notifications to send emails for various metrics. Follow their code on GitHub. Contribute to YoEight/stackdriver-metrics-rs development by creating an account on GitHub. Contribute to balser/stackdriver-ruby development by creating an account on GitHub. metrics-ingest-delay", "Offset for the Google Stackdriver Monitoring Metrics interval into the past by the ingest delay from the metric's metadata. logback=false So basically it's not my custom metric triggering the exception but the built it ones, in this case process which was the only one not disabled. To forward host metrics forwarding from BOSH VMs to Stackdriver, co-locate the stackdriver-agent template with an existing job whose host metrics should be forwarded. Binaries. Type. All distribution type metrics send zero's to StackDriver. Download the already existing binaries for your platform: $ . func NewTranslator(service *stackdriver. A tag already exists with the provided branch name. Reload to refresh your session. rpc. You signed out in another tab or window. api. When I set the environment variable STACKDRIVER_EXPORTER_MONITORING_METRICS_TYPE_PREFIXES to, for example bigtable. OTHER), You signed in with another tab or window. What was the expected result? single graph - as in stackdriver dashboards. 5, in which it logged a failed to send metrics to Stackdriver message. We designed the user experience to meet the expectations of Prometheus users and to make it easy to run with Prometheus server. I use a service account with the Monitoring Viewer role that I inject into a docker container. Create a region_instance_group_manager and link it to the instance_template. A C# wrapper for sending custom metrics to StackDriver Opencensus adapter. 1. system=false management. google. It contains source code for tools that are pre-installed in the GKE clusters. e. Are you sure you wan Mar 2, 2022 · Bug Description. io custom. When doing experiments, in some cases (in our case stackdriver_l_7_lb_rule_logging_googleapis_com-metrics) the timestamp jumped as much as 2 minutes i Aug 7, 2017 · Metrics in Stackdriver have some latency, and If you specify a low monitoring. Add a autoscaler on a stackdriver metrics. telemetry-path contain just the runtime metrics. RESTMapper Saved searches Use saved searches to filter your results more quickly Feb 28, 2019 · Hi, Using latest stackdriver_exporter, I seem to have ran into an issue extracting metrics from Stackdriver. Generated with Stackdriver. Saved searches Use saved searches to filter your results more quickly Oct 16, 2018 · stackdriver. Apr 4, 2019 · Issue After updating a Prometheus stateful set manifest to support this sidecar, with debug logging enabled and a filter that sends metrics to Stackdriver for a Cassandra cluster only: No data has been sent to Stackdriver yet Sidecar deb Report custom stackdriver metrics from a mysql database to GCP - GitHub - kununu/stackdriver-mysql-custom-metrics-agent: Report custom stackdriver metrics from a mysql database to GCP Aug 23, 2022 · A note for the community. editor IAM permission to the service account used by the ts-bridge App Engine app to allow it to read and write Stackdriver metrics. For example, the BigTable Cluster CPU Load is gathered by Stackdriver every 60s ( t1 ) and the exporter is set with a metrics-interval of 30s , if the scrape happens at However there is currently no easy way to get custom metrics into Stackdriver Monitoring and some sort of push-based system would have to run in every monitored service. jvm=false management. StackdriverMeterRegistry is defined as a spring bean : @Bean public static StackdriverMeterRegistry stackdriver() { return Stac. To be clear, there is a SetGauge method which should be used for gauges. Id("", Tags. Installation. Tools in this repository are not meant for end-users. stackdriver-prometheus is intended to monitor all your applications, Kubernetes and beyond. Stackdriver. When enabling Stackdriver metrics through the Telemetry API, it seems that it also enables stackdriver logging. stackdriver-telemetry-path flag. StackdriverNamingConvention knows that Stackdriver wants to see _ separated tag keys. What you expected to happen: Sep 29, 2020 · Hello! I ran into an issue running a Spring Boot application, using micrometer version 1. In the case of counters represented by deltas, that's easy since we don't really care about the absolute value of the metric, but for gauges represented by deltas, it would be meaningless without having some way of reconciling the value on the exporter end with the true value in stackdriver. May 17, 2018 · Use the heatmap panel with google metrics of value type Distribution, aggregation REDUCE_SUM, ALIGN_DELTA. Jun 21, 2023 · Package stackdriver provides a cloud monitoring sink for applications instrumented with the go-metrics library. Duration, alignmentPeriod time. final String prefix = metricType(new Meter. This package is intended as a way to publish metrics for applications that are already instrumented with go-metrics without having to use a sidecar process like stackdriver-prometheus-sidecar. AssertionError: Failed #4: The # of metric descriptors written from list_metrics doesn'tmatch the # of records received from the Monitoring API call bq_metrics_cnt: 0, metric_descriptors_cnt: 4214 Apr 15, 2021 · The custom-metrics-stackdriver-adapter exposes Stackdriver metrics as Kubernetes Prometheus metrics using the External Metrics API. SLO Configurations are pushed to Google Cloud Storage, and schedules are maintained using Google Cloud Schedulers. Stackdriver is also not limited to Google Cloud Platform (GCP). Metrics are reported as values, not deltas; if no new metrics arrived, the last reported values are sent again. With a Non-ASM deployment of Istio, the istio-proxy does not have any stackdriver permissions by default, which causes log messages like this to show up in the envoy logs to stdout: Apr 6, 2021 · I am trying to set up the stackdriver-prometheus-sidecar to push a few CronJob/Job metrics from kube-state-metrics to Stackdriver. Steps taken: kubectl apply -f https://raw. other service starts calling this service it stops sending metrics. The metrics in question a Mar 2, 2022 · Bug Description. Jun 24, 2020 · The stackdriver-agent template uses the Stackdriver Monitoring Agent to collect VM metrics to send to Stackdriver Monitoring. I suspect that the unexpected data is coming from metrics exported by libraries you use, including the Prometheus client library, which exports many metrics about the environment. A couple of them are: Response code status occurrences over a timeline Feb 10, 2020 · What happened:. without platform details, stats are tagged with just instance_name and the resource labels will be empty Check that your metrics are exported to Stackdriver. Service, gceConf *config. Please vote on this issue by adding a 👍 reaction to the original issue to help the community and maintainers prioritize this request; If you are interested in working on this issue or have submitted a pull request, please leave a comment This is a buffered output plugin for fluentd. For more information on pricing, see Stackdriver Pricing . builder(new Stackdr May 6, 2023 · Did it ever worked for anyone. Stackdriver has support for number of AWS-native services and extensive log monitoring capabilities for a wide array of open source software packages, whether they We would like to show you a description here but the site won’t allow us. I'm running into an issue where no matter what I do, all of the metrics report level=debug ts=2021-04-06T2 {"payload":{"allShortcutsEnabled":false,"fileTree":{"packages/opencensus-exporter-stackdriver":{"items":[{"name":"src","path":"packages/opencensus-exporter Custom metrics adapter spewing errors "apiserver was unable to write a fallback JSON response: http2: stream closed" custom-metrics-stackdriver-adapter Issues for custom-metrics-stackdriver-adapter #510 opened Feb 22, 2023 by red8888 Feb 5, 2020 · Hi, We are installing Istio manually on GKE cluster. k8s. It will output something like: A ruby client for Stackdriver metrics. The strange thing is that Dataflow metrics (and others) work fine, however BigQuery metrics simply do not show up. 1 for sending metrics from a spring boot application. When configured the stackdriver metrics go to this endpoint and web. A sidecar for the Prometheus server that can send metrics to Feb 12, 2021 · Do you know which version of go-metrics-stackdriver is used? When creating a Config there is a DebugLogs: true that can be set to include more information. same response, shown twice. Mar 30, 2021 · Apologies for the slow response. The googlecloud exporter export metrics from any receiver. 2. . targetMatch() to match labels correctly in the case of a recorded metric (thank you @StevenYCChou) - update metadata. It acts as a proxy that requests Stackdriver API for the metric's time-series everytime prometheus scrapes it. Custom metrics are a chargeable feature of Stackdriver Monitoring and there could be costs for your custom metrics. Hello, I'm running prometheus stackdriver exporter to collect Dataflow and BigQuery metrics. Create a instance_template. stackdriver. Steps to Reproduce. 201. io/v1beta1 $ kubectl get deploy --all-namespaces | grep custom-metrics custom-metrics custom-metrics-stackdriver-adapter 1/1 1 1 41s $ kubectl get pods --all-namespaces | grep custom-metrics-stackdriver-adapter custom-metrics custom-metrics Feb 8, 2021 · After thinking about this some more, this won't be that straightforward. UnavailableExc Saved searches Use saved searches to filter your results more quickly You signed in with another tab or window. Please vote on this issue by adding a 👍 reaction to the original issue to help the community and maintainers prioritize this request; If you are interested in working on this issue or have submitted a pull request, please leave a comment Feb 10, 2020 · We are installing Istio 1. Nov 19, 2020 · It seems that distribution type metrics don't work with StackDriver - values are sent, but they are all zeros. You switched accounts on another tab or window. This project attempts to solve that by scraping metrics from services via the standard Prometheus scraping protocol and then piping them into Google Stackdriver. 3 and spring boot 2. Custom Metrics - Stackdriver Adapter is an implementation of Custom Metrics API and External Metrics API using Stackdriver as a backend. So the sink in event exporter is about Stackdriver Logging actually, not Stackdriver Monitoring, so prometheus-to-sd cannot be removed I am using prometheus-to-sd v0. 0) deployed in a GKE cluster which has been recently updated to v1. Specifics. Duration, mapper apimeta. 0 introduced timestamps associated with each exported series. StackdriverMeterRegistry is defined as a spring bean : @Bean public static StackdriverMeterRegistry stackdriver() { return StackdriverMeterRegistry. The slo-generator module deploys the slo-generator in Cloud Run in order to compute and export SLOs on a schedule. terraform apply !Simple Stackdriver custom metrics This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. No stackdriver metrics on the dashboard, which was working several month ago. io/metrics - erocchi/k8s-stackdriver-adapter Jan 14, 2021 · values: telemetry: enabled: true v2: enabled: true stackdriver: enabled: true # This enables Stackdriver metrics inboundAccessLogging: FULL # This enables full Stackdriver server access logging, the other two options are `ERRORS_ONLY` and `NONE` outboundAccessLogging: FULL # This enables Stackdriver full Stackdriver client access logging, the other two options are `ERRORS_ONLY` and `NONE` Feb 17, 2020 · When deploying the Stackdriver custom metrics adapter inside a GKE cluster with workload identity enabled, the adaptor (v0. docker run --rm -it -p 9255:9255 Contribute to GoogleCloudPlatform/stackdriver-metrics-export development by creating an account on GitHub. Google Cloud Operations suite (fka Stackdriver) provides advanced monitoring and logging solution that will allow you to get more insights into your Kubernetes clusters. Check the Resources > Metrics Explorer page and search for custom/. Google develops stackdriver-prometheus primarily for Stackdriver users and gives support to Stackdriver users. I thought too about a permission or scope issue but the node where the adapter is running has cloud-platform scope and the service account has Monitoring Viewer permission. metrics-interval, might happen that the time-series do NOT contain any data point at that interval. yire tezi jkovctx rstcr fdeh ouakz bjo bwnbcp rvghq yupzar